A006247 Number of simple arrangements of n pseudolines in the projective plane with a marked cell. Number of Euclidean pseudo-order types: nondegenerate abstract order types of configurations of n points in the plane.

Original entry on oeis.org

1, 1, 1, 2, 3, 16, 135, 3315, 158830, 14320182, 2343203071, 691470685682, 366477801792538
Offset: 1

Formula

Asymptotics: a(n) = 2^(Theta(n^2)). This is Bachmann-Landau notation, that is, there are constants n_0, c, and d, such that for every n >= n_0 the inequality 2^{c n^2} <= a(n) <= 2^{d n^2} is satisfied. For more information see e.g. the Handbook of Discrete and Computational Geometry. - Manfred Scheucher, Sep 12 2019
